$NetBSD: patch-ab,v 1.2 1999/04/26 23:34:08 tron Exp $ --- src/Imakefile.orig Tue Mar 2 08:06:36 1999 +++ src/Imakefile Sun Mar 21 03:19:46 1999 @@ -13,11 +13,18 @@ XCOMM EFENCELIB = -lefence EFENCELIB = -WMSOUNDLIB = -lwmsnd +XCOMM NetBSD requires -lossaudio for Linux OSS interface compatibility. +#ifdef NetBSDArchitecture + OSSLIB = -lossaudio +#else + OSSLIB = +#endif + +WMSOUNDLIB = -lwmsnd $(OSSLIB) WRASTERCFLAGS = `get-wraster-flags --cflags` WRASTERLFLAGS = `get-wraster-flags --lflags` WRASTERLIBS = `get-wraster-flags --libs` -WINGSLIBS = -lWINGs -lPropList +WINGSLIBS = -lWINGs -L${LOCALBASE}/lib -Wl,-R${LOCALBASE}/lib -lPropList STD_INCLUDES = $(WRASTERCFLAGS) DEPLIBS = $(DEPXLIB) @@ -29,7 +36,7 @@ SRCS = PLFunctions.c SoundEvents.c SoundPaths.c WSoundPrefs.c main.c OBJS = PLFunctions.o SoundEvents.o SoundPaths.o WSoundPrefs.o main.o -ComplexProgramTarget(WSoundPrefs) +ComplexProgramTargetNoMan(WSoundPrefs) InstallMultiple($(ICONS),$(BINDIR))